I just got 2 of these for my h2 build. I know they are notorious for not being good in daily applications, my build should be done in about a month, and I'll let you know my experience with them, gonna strap them on 6 massive audio dmx 15's in a semi clamshell in my h2...each amp will be seeing 1.3 ohms dcr..electrical: 2 mechman 250 amp alts, dual mla mod(14.8/15.7 volts) 6 kinetik 2400's, I know I need more batts, get those income tax time, whenever its done I'll start a build log.....

You'll probably be good with 8 hc2400's.

 
Correct me if I'm wrong but isn't it a bad thing to over charge your batts? Charging a 12v batt at 16v will do more harm than help right?
batts would charge at 15.7, Trust me with two sampsons it will not stay at 15.7. I would prolly charge it at 14.8 volts for every day use, the module in Chris's Hummer of MLA charges his 12 volt system at 16 volts with no problem and he has had his set this way over two years.

I thought so, just going off manufacture specs. 14.9+ voids the waranty. That's perfect for your setup, get that batt count up:D
